which gate score in msc chemistry for psu jobs

Afreen 28th Jan, 2022

Hello,

Msc chemistry students have oppurtunity to get in prestigious PSU through GATE.some PSU's which offered vacancies to msc chemistry students are ONGC,IOCL,MRPL,MPECL,NFL.

The safe score to get call from the PSU's is AIR 500 in GATE.Note that IOCL does not recruit freshers they only recruit 2 year experience Candidates.Ntpc also recruits chemist with msc in chemistry but they have their own entrance exam followed by personal interview.

hello I am have completed my bsc (Chemistry botany zoology) will they consider on this for neet exam... or 12th class 50% is compulsory

Pragya sarwaiya 27th Jan, 2022

Hi

Yes, basic eligibility criteria for NEET is

  • 50 percent aggregate in 10+2 - UR category
  • 40 percent aggregate in 10+2- SC/ST/ OBC category
  • Candidate must be 17 years old or more before 31st December of the year

It doesn't matter if you are in class 12th or done with graduation course like BSc.

Your class 12th aggregate is primary requirement for the exam
